IN LOVING MEMORY OF
Tammy Lynn
Troxell
August 4, 1968 – January 25, 2020
Tammy Lynn (Brown) Troxell was born on August 4, 1968 and departed this life on Saturday, January 25, 2020. She was the daughter of the late Sheril Bruce Brown and Glenna Sue (McClain) Brown. On August 20th of 2005 she married Mark Wayne Troxell. She is preceded in death by both of her paternal grandparents, her father, Sheril Brown and one sister Tina Delorse Brown.
She is survived by her husband, Mark Wayne Troxell; her mother, Glenna Sue (McClain) Brown; 4 brothers, Stacy Bruce, Scotty Dale, Christopher Shawn, and Randy Ray Brown; and 1 sister, Margie Ranee Brown. She is also survived by: 2 nieces, Deanna Smith (Husband, Ben) and Beth Neeley (husband, Andrew); 4 uncles, Ronnie, Luther "Bud" McClain (wife, Sharon), Bob McClain, and William Brown; aunt, Brenda McGuire; many great nieces, nephews, in-laws, and friends.
She loved life, cooking for and being with her family, cook-outs, reading the Bible, attending church and spending time with God. She was an animal lover and had 2 large dogs of her own. As much as she loved her family, friends and husband, her #1 love was Jesus Christ. She was saved, baptized, and filled with His precious Holy Ghost and was a member of Living Faith Pentecostal Church. Her main goal for family and friends here is to meet all of you again in Heaven with Jesus!
